			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Very Easy fix. I use MS Money 99 and typed &#8220;previous versions&#8221; in the search box of settings in Windows 10. You then get &#8220;run programs made for previous versions of windows&#8221;. Click on that and you get to a compatibility troubleshooter. work through that and, VOILA, MS Money gets modified to work !!!</p>
